Module: kamailio
Branch: master
Commit: 78324dcc09d0a51fa02a960a40faa7fdadddce66
URL: https://github.com/kamailio/kamailio/commit/78324dcc09d0a51fa02a960a40faa7f…
Author: Daniel-Constantin Mierla <miconda(a)gmail.com>
Committer: Daniel-Constantin Mierla <miconda(a)gmail.com>
Date: 2015-01-05T00:09:40+01:00
topoh: added note about making call-id when dialog module is used
---
Modified: modules/topoh/README
Modified: modules/topoh/doc/topoh_admin.xml
---
Diff: https://github.com/kamailio/kamailio/commit/78324dcc09d0a51fa02a960a40faa7f…
Patch: https://github.com/kamailio/kamailio/commit/78324dcc09d0a51fa02a960a40faa7f…
---
diff --git a/modules/topoh/README b/modules/topoh/README
index 6895a33..8812b7b 100644
--- a/modules/topoh/README
+++ b/modules/topoh/README
@@ -147,6 +147,10 @@ modparam("topoh", "mask_ip", "192.168.0.1")
encode Call-id in such cases. Well-known extensions such as call
transfer or conference join will be added to work with encoded Call-id.
+ NOTE: if you are using dialog module to terminate calls and this
+ parameter is enabled, you must set the dialog module parameter
+ 'lreq_callee_headers' to include the header: 'TH: dlh\r\n'.
+
Default value is 0 (do not mask).
Example 1.3. Set mask_callid parameter
diff --git a/modules/topoh/doc/topoh_admin.xml b/modules/topoh/doc/topoh_admin.xml
index f932b3e..fd588cd 100644
--- a/modules/topoh/doc/topoh_admin.xml
+++ b/modules/topoh/doc/topoh_admin.xml
@@ -118,6 +118,11 @@ modparam("topoh", "mask_ip", "192.168.0.1")
Call-id.
</para>
<para>
+ NOTE: if you are using dialog module to terminate calls and this
+ parameter is enabled, you must set the dialog module parameter
+ 'lreq_callee_headers' to include the header: 'TH: dlh\r\n'.
+ </para>
+ <para>
<emphasis>
Default value is 0 (do not mask).
</emphasis>
Module: kamailio
Branch: master
Commit: 0739e26397e08604eb7fa08ec36369b665009182
URL: https://github.com/kamailio/kamailio/commit/0739e26397e08604eb7fa08ec36369b…
Author: Olle E. Johansson <oej(a)edvina.net>
Committer: Olle E. Johansson <oej(a)edvina.net>
Date: 2015-01-04T11:18:56+01:00
shm_regex Remove svn id, history
---
Modified: lib/shm_regex/README
Modified: lib/shm_regex/shm_regex.c
Modified: lib/shm_regex/shm_regex.h
---
Diff: https://github.com/kamailio/kamailio/commit/0739e26397e08604eb7fa08ec36369b…
Patch: https://github.com/kamailio/kamailio/commit/0739e26397e08604eb7fa08ec36369b…
---
diff --git a/lib/shm_regex/README b/lib/shm_regex/README
index bfec807..ce4cde4 100644
--- a/lib/shm_regex/README
+++ b/lib/shm_regex/README
@@ -1,5 +1,3 @@
-$Id$
-
Wrapper functions for regcomp, regexec, regfree, and regerror using shared
memory allocators instead of libc malloc/realloc/free. The original functions
are prefixed with "shm_".
diff --git a/lib/shm_regex/shm_regex.c b/lib/shm_regex/shm_regex.c
index 58df667..3d5d40b 100644
--- a/lib/shm_regex/shm_regex.c
+++ b/lib/shm_regex/shm_regex.c
@@ -1,21 +1,14 @@
/*
- * $Id$
- *
* Copyright (C) 2009 iptelorg GmbH
*
- * This file is part of ser, a free SIP server.
+ * This file is part of Kamailio, a free SIP server.
*
- * ser is free software; you can redistribute it and/or modify
+ * Kamailio is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; either version 2 of the License, or
* (at your option) any later version
*
- * For a license to use the ser software under conditions
- * other than those described here, or to purchase support for this
- * software, please contact iptel.org by e-mail at the following addresses:
- * info(a)iptel.org
- *
- * ser is distributed in the hope that it will be useful,
+ * Kamailio is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
@@ -24,11 +17,6 @@
* along with this program; if not, write to the Free Software
*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
*
- * History
- * -------
- * 2009-04-03 Initial version (Miklos)
- * 2010-04-25 Use own struct with locking to work-around libc locking failure
- * on multi-core hw (skeller)
*/
#include <malloc.h> /* hook prototypes */
diff --git a/lib/shm_regex/shm_regex.h b/lib/shm_regex/shm_regex.h
index 4430f7b..0136446 100644
--- a/lib/shm_regex/shm_regex.h
+++ b/lib/shm_regex/shm_regex.h
@@ -1,21 +1,14 @@
/*
- * $Id$
- *
* Copyright (C) 2009 iptelorg GmbH
*
- * This file is part of ser, a free SIP server.
+ * This file is part of Kamailio, a free SIP server.
*
- * ser is free software; you can redistribute it and/or modify
+ * Kamailio is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; either version 2 of the License, or
* (at your option) any later version
*
- * For a license to use the ser software under conditions
- * other than those described here, or to purchase support for this
- * software, please contact iptel.org by e-mail at the following addresses:
- * info(a)iptel.org
- *
- * ser is distributed in the hope that it will be useful,
+ * Kamailio is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
@@ -24,11 +17,6 @@
* along with this program; if not, write to the Free Software
*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
*
- * History
- * -------
- * 2009-04-03 Initial version (Miklos)
- * 2010-04-25 Use own struct with locking to work-around libc locking failure
- * on multi-core hw (skeller)
*/
#ifndef _SHM_REGEX_H
Module: kamailio
Branch: master
Commit: a5acd43d0e422692e0fc5114e6857a3959a7a7b4
URL: https://github.com/kamailio/kamailio/commit/a5acd43d0e422692e0fc5114e6857a3…
Author: Olle E. Johansson <oej(a)edvina.net>
Committer: Olle E. Johansson <oej(a)edvina.net>
Date: 2015-01-04T11:17:07+01:00
binrpc remove svn ID, remove history
---
Modified: lib/binrpc/README
Modified: lib/binrpc/binrpc_api.c
Modified: lib/binrpc/binrpc_api.h
---
Diff: https://github.com/kamailio/kamailio/commit/a5acd43d0e422692e0fc5114e6857a3…
Patch: https://github.com/kamailio/kamailio/commit/a5acd43d0e422692e0fc5114e6857a3…
---
diff --git a/lib/binrpc/README b/lib/binrpc/README
index c58ee9f..8704682 100644
--- a/lib/binrpc/README
+++ b/lib/binrpc/README
@@ -1,4 +1,4 @@
-binrcp library
+binrpc library
--------------
prepared by Vladimir Marek
@@ -7,7 +7,7 @@ inspirated by sercmd from Andrei Pelinescu-Onciul
Description:
------------
-This library using binrpc implementation from CTL module of SER and encapsulets
+This library using binrpc implementation from CTL module of Kamailio and encapsulates
it for socket communication. It offers simple functional interface for sending
messages over UNIX sockets, TCP or UDP protocol. The messages are encoded into
binary RCP format that is much more efficient then standard XMLRPC.
@@ -31,4 +31,4 @@ Warning
-------
Double check alignment which is used for compilation to avoid nasty problem with
-structure size (if using libbinrpc library). This may occur e.g. in binrpc_parse_response!!!
\ No newline at end of file
+structure size (if using libbinrpc library). This may occur e.g. in binrpc_parse_response!!!
diff --git a/lib/binrpc/binrpc_api.c b/lib/binrpc/binrpc_api.c
index fb914cf..1d4c41c 100644
--- a/lib/binrpc/binrpc_api.c
+++ b/lib/binrpc/binrpc_api.c
@@ -1,21 +1,14 @@
/*
- * $Id$
- *
* Copyright (C) 2006 iptelorg GmbH
*
- * This file is part of ser, a free SIP server.
+ * This file is part of Kamailio, a free SIP server.
*
- * ser is free software; you can redistribute it and/or modify
+ * Kamailio is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; either version 2 of the License, or
* (at your option) any later version
*
- * For a license to use the ser software under conditions
- * other than those described here, or to purchase support for this
- * software, please contact iptel.org by e-mail at the following addresses:
- * info(a)iptel.org
- *
- * ser is distributed in the hope that it will be useful,
+ * Kamailio is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
@@ -25,13 +18,9 @@
*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
*/
-/*
+/**
* send commands using binrpc
*
- * History:
- * --------
- * 2006-11-09 created by vlada
- * 2006-12-20 extended by tma
*/
#include <sys/types.h>
diff --git a/lib/binrpc/binrpc_api.h b/lib/binrpc/binrpc_api.h
index 1f9f22e..c04394a 100644
--- a/lib/binrpc/binrpc_api.h
+++ b/lib/binrpc/binrpc_api.h
@@ -1,21 +1,14 @@
/*
- * $Id$
- *
* Copyright (C) 2006 iptelorg GmbH
*
- * This file is part of ser, a free SIP server.
+ * This file is part of Kamailio, a free SIP server.
*
- * ser is free software; you can redistribute it and/or modify
+ * Kamailio is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; either version 2 of the License, or
* (at your option) any later version
*
- * For a license to use the ser software under conditions
- * other than those described here, or to purchase support for this
- * software, please contact iptel.org by e-mail at the following addresses:
- * info(a)iptel.org
- *
- * ser is distributed in the hope that it will be useful,
+ * Kamailio is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
@@ -25,12 +18,6 @@
*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
*/
-/*
- * History:
- * --------
- * 2006-11-09 created (vlada)
- */
-
#ifndef BINRPC_API_H_
#define BINRPC_API_H_